Bantam Car Crash Sends 2 to Hospital


Two individuals were hospitalized after a car crashed into a house in Bantam on Friday afternoon. The incident occurred at 955 Bantam Rd around 4 p.m., with firefighters being called to help extricate the trapped individuals from the vehicle. One person sustained non-life threatening injuries, while the other declined medical treatment, as reported by Bantam police.

The structure of the house was temporarily stabilized following the crash until full repairs can be made. The cause of the accident is still under investigation, and it is unclear what led to the car crashing into the residence.
